Quick heads-up on Pinwheel UI versioning: we cut a minor release every sprint, and anything touching component props needs a changeset file in the PR. No changeset, no merge — the bot will nag you. Majors are rare and go through the design council first. The full policy, with examples of what counts as breaking, lives on the internal page below.

wiki page, bahip-yahip: https://grafana.qirvanlabs.corp/browse/display/projects/cc3a1b9dbfc9

Q3 Planning Note — Legacy Pricing

Board folks, short version: we're moving legacy Dunmore customers up 8% starting October. These accounts have sat on 2019 rates while our costs climbed, so this is overdue. Modeled churn is modest, and the Westholt renewals absorb most of the risk. Comms plan is ready; sales is briefed. The strategic backdrop is captured just below.

internal memo for baweg-fadug: Only 5 of the 100 pilot accounts renewed Ralwyn, so a churn review is set for April 1.

Each release includes the partition scheduler, the backfill migrator, and updated retention rules for partitions older than eighteen months. Before tagging, run the partition-drift check against staging and confirm the upcoming month's partitions already exist — the scheduler will refuse to start otherwise. Tagged builds must be signed before they reach the artifact registry. The release signing key follows below.

deploy key for yadup-badug: bky6_rLH3qD

Subject: Pool car keys — contractors

All visiting contractors: pool car keys are in the steel cabinet behind the front desk at Orval Dynamics, Building C. Sign out keys in the blue book, note mileage on return, and refuel if below half. Keys due back by 17:30 — no overnight holds without approval from the fleet coordinator. Lost fobs are charged to your firm. The cabinet keypad opens with the code below.

badge for tajeg-kagap: bdg-EWZTJN-83588199